SQL Server高效存储与触发器实战
|
在SQL Server中,高效存储是数据库性能优化的关键环节。合理设计表结构、选择合适的数据类型以及使用适当的索引,可以显著提升查询效率和数据管理的灵活性。 数据类型的选用直接影响存储空间和查询速度。例如,使用INT代替BIGINT可以节省存储空间,而CHAR或VARCHAR的选择则应根据实际数据长度来决定,避免不必要的空格占用。 索引是提升查询性能的重要工具,但过多的索引会降低写入操作的速度。因此,在创建索引时需要权衡查询频率与更新频率,优先为频繁查询的列建立索引。
2026效果图由AI设计,仅供参考 触发器是一种特殊的存储过程,能够在特定事件(如INSERT、UPDATE或DELETE)发生时自动执行。它们可以用于维护数据一致性、记录审计信息或实现复杂的业务逻辑。 在使用触发器时,需要注意其对性能的影响。如果触发器逻辑复杂或涉及大量数据操作,可能会导致事务执行时间增加。因此,应尽量保持触发器的简洁性和高效性。 同时,触发器的调试和维护也需要特别关注。由于它们在数据变化时自动运行,因此在开发过程中应充分测试,确保其行为符合预期。 结合高效存储策略和合理的触发器设计,可以有效提升SQL Server数据库的整体性能和稳定性。通过持续优化和监控,能够更好地应对不断增长的数据需求。 (编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

